The Soundtrack of Success: How Music Influences Performance
Music has a unique ability to evoke emotion and energy, priming the brain for action. For many athletes, whether they compete in sports like swimming, gymnastics, wrestling, or track and field, their playlists are as crucial to their routine as their training regimen. The right beats can elevate heart rates, increase stamina, and even improve overall athletic performance.
Genres like hip-hop and electronic music tend to be popular among younger athletes due to their fast-paced rhythms, which can help push them through tough workouts. Additionally, a mix of motivational lyrics can inspire athletes to challenge their limits and strive for their personal best. For others, the melodic sounds of pop or rock can help them maintain a steady pace during endurance training.

Beyond Melodies: The Emotional Connection of Music
Many experts emphasize the psychological impact music can have on mood and mindset. The relationship between sound and emotion is powerful. Sporting events often employ anthems or motivational tracks to rally crowds and athletes alike, creating an environment charged with energy and enthusiasm.
This emotional connection has profound implications. For instance, if an athlete associates a particular song with a successful performance, hearing that track in the future can trigger a flood of motivating memories, optimizing their focus and energies.
